Senior Hardware Development Engineer

Nokia
Posted 4 hours ago
🇮🇳India🏢Hybrid📁Engineering & Development
Is this job info correct?

As an Senior Hardware Development Engineer, you will play a crucial role in our team, focusing on structural and thermo-mechanical simulations for optical transceiver products. Your expertise will be instrumental in identifying structural risks, optimizing designs, and ensuring product reliability throughout its lifecycle. This role offers an exciting opportunity to work with cutting-edge technology and contribute to the development of innovative optical solutions. NILightpath Own structural and thermo-mechanical simulations for high-speed optical transceiver products, including OSFP, QSFP-DD, and future form factors. Ensure product robustness by identifying structural risks early in the design cycle and proposing mitigation plans. Work closely with cross-functional teams, including mechanical, thermal, optics, electronics, and reliability experts, to define critical parameters and drive design optimization. Develop detailed finite element models of module housings, heat sinks, optical assemblies, PCBAs, and other critical components. Participate in design and product gate reviews, providing structural and reliability sign-offs to ensure product quality and performance. Correlate simulation results with physical testing, including mechanical shock, drop, vibration, and thermal cycling, to validate product reliability. Support qualification and regulatory testing activities, performing root-cause analysis for field and validation failures. Develop simulation methodologies, best practices, and design guidelines to enhance efficiency and consistency in the simulation process. Evaluate new materials, manufacturing methods, and packaging technologies to stay at the forefront of industry advancements. Foster a culture of innovation by developing reusable simulation templates, automation workflows, and establishing FEA processes. B.E./B.Tech./M.E./M.Tech. in Mechanical Engineering or equivalent, with 5+ years of experience in FEA and structural reliability engineering. Strong expertise in FEA software, including Abaqus, ANSYS Workbench, ANSYS Mechanical, LS-Dyna, and HyperMesh. Proficiency in linear and non-linear structural analysis, contact non-linearity, material non-linearity, geometric non-linearity, and large deformation analysis. Experience with reliability simulations, including drop simulations, mechanical shock analysis, modal analysis, and fatigue assessments. Knowledge of optical transceiver architecture, OSFP and QSFP-DD mechanical standards, and high-density packaging constraints. Working knowledge of Creo or equivalent CAD tools, with experience in GD&T interpretation, tolerance analysis, and component design. Understanding of manufacturing and assembly processes, and experience with optical modules, optics packaging, or compact electronics products is preferred. Excellent communication and technical presentation skills, with the ability to collaborate effectively in a cross-functional environment. Proven track record of delivering products from concept to production release, demonstrating strong analytical and problem-solving abilities. Passion for continuous learning and staying updated with industry trends and advancements in FEA and structural reliability engineering.
